SQL запросы при замене домена для сайта на WordPress, вордпресс домен. Sql запросы при смене домена на wordpress
SQL запросы при подмене домена для веб-сайта на WordPress, wordpress на другой домен.
Кратко разглядим любой из запросов по отдельности.WordPress хранит значения абсолютного URL веб-сайта в базе данных в таблице wp_options . Если их не поменять, то при переходе по ссылкам снутри веб-сайта вас будет повсевременно перенаправлять на старенькый домен.Здесь всё понятно — все ссылки и изображения в содержимом постов WordPress имеют абсолютные URL, а означает — меняем.
Итак, http://test.truemisha.ru — старенькый домен, https://misha.blog — новый.
Наименования таблиц базы данных WordPress имеют префиксы. По дефлоту это wp_ , но на вашем веб-сайте префикс может быть полностью каким угодно, к примеру таблица wp_posts у вас может называться misha_posts либо hjkpoiposts , учтите это.
Мне, как разработчику веб-сайтов, очень нередко приходится этим заниматься — переносить веб-сайты с локального и тестового серверов, также и напротив, создавать тестовые копии веб-сайтов на субдоменах.Что касается меня, то каждую задачку я пробую очень упростить и очень ускорить. Потому вы сможете пропустить теоретическую часть описания SQL-запросов и сходу перейти к инструменту, который для вас сгенерирует их автоматом.Вообщем главных запросов три (на снимке экрана есть и 4-ый запрос, но о нем чуток позднее).
Не всегда нужен, но если вы еще раз запустите этот запрос, ничего отвратительного не случится.
Употребляются для RSS как глобальный идентификатор (больше кстати не употребляются нигде).
- Если вы переносите веб-сайт с локального сервера — меняем все значения guid:
Полностью может быть, что в комментах оставлялись внутренние ссылки на какие-либо посты либо странички веб-сайта — означает для комментов тоже будет собственный SQL-запрос.
Класс $wpdb. Описание способов класса $wpdb в WordPress для работы с базой данных MySQL с огромным количеством примеров.
В первый раз познакомился с WordPress в две тыщи девять году, и после 2-ух лет мучений с Joomla и самописными движками это был просто бальзам на душу. С две тыщи четырнадцать года меня можно повстречать на WordCamp — официальной конфе по WP в Москве, время от времени там выступаю. Также в текущее время веду курсы по WordPress в Epic Skills в Питере.
- Взаимодействие с базой данных в WordPress. Три метода.
tirnet.ru
SQL запросы при замене домена для сайта на WordPress, вордпресс домен.
Мне, как разработчику сайтов, очень часто приходится этим заниматься — переносить сайты с локального и тестового серверов, а также и наоборот, создавать тестовые копии сайтов на субдоменах.
Что касается меня, то каждую задачу я пытаюсь максимально упростить и максимально ускорить. Поэтому вы можете пропустить теоретическую часть описания SQL-запросов и сразу перейти к инструменту, который вам сгенерирует их автоматически.
Вообще основных запросов три (на скриншоте есть и четвертый запрос, но о нем чуть позже). Итак, http://test.truemisha.ru — старый домен, https://misha.blog — новый.
Названия таблиц базы данных WordPress имеют префиксы. По умолчанию это wp_ , но на вашем сайте префикс может быть абсолютно каким угодно, например таблица wp_posts у вас может называться misha_posts или hjkpoiposts , учтите это.
Вкратце рассмотрим каждый из запросов по отдельности.
WordPress хранит значения абсолютного URL сайта в базе данных в таблице wp_options . Если их не поменять, то при переходе по ссылкам внутри сайта вас будет постоянно перенаправлять на старый домен.
Тут всё понятно — все ссылки и изображения в содержимом постов WordPress имеют абсолютные URL, а значит — меняем.
Не всегда нужен, но если вы лишний раз запустите этот запрос, ничего плохого не случится.
Используются для RSS как глобальный идентификатор (больше кстати не используются нигде).
- Если вы переносите сайт с локального сервера — меняем все значения guid:
Вполне возможно, что в комментариях оставлялись внутренние ссылки на какие-либо посты или страницы сайта — значит для комментов тоже будет свой SQL-запрос.
Впервые познакомился с WordPress в 2009 году, и после двух лет мучений с Joomla и самописными движками это был просто бальзам на душу. С 2014 года меня можно встретить на WordCamp — официальной конфе по WP в Москве, иногда там выступаю. Также в настоящее время веду курсы по WordPress в Epic Skills в Питере.
- Взаимодействие с базой данных в WordPress. Класс $wpdb. Описание методов класса $wpdb в WordPress для работы с базой данных MySQL с большим количеством примеров.
- get_num_queries() — возвращает количество запросов к базе данных Функция возвращает общее число уже выполненных запросов к базе данных MySQL на текущий момент.
- Замена логина администратора уже после установки блога Как поменять стандартное имя пользователя admin, тем самым повысив защиту своего блога.
- Меняем префикс базы данных на уже установленном блоге Защищаем свой блог от SQL-инъекций путём замены префикса названий таблиц в базе данных (не используя плагины).
- Как узнать количество строк в таблице в базе данных MySQL Простой, а главное работающий код, позволяющий вывести число строк (записей) в таблице в базе данных MySQL. 3 способа.
tirnet.ru
SQL запросы при замене домена для сайта на WordPress, домен wp.
Мне, как разработчику сайтов, очень часто приходится этим заниматься — переносить сайты с локального и тестового серверов, а также и наоборот, создавать тестовые копии сайтов на субдоменах.
Что касается меня, то каждую задачу я пытаюсь максимально упростить и максимально ускорить. Поэтому вы можете пропустить теоретическую часть описания SQL-запросов и сразу перейти к инструменту, который вам сгенерирует их автоматически.
Вообще основных запросов три (на скриншоте есть и четвертый запрос, но о нем чуть позже). Итак, http://test.truemisha.ru — старый домен, https://misha.blog — новый.
Названия таблиц базы данных WordPress имеют префиксы. По умолчанию это wp_ , но на вашем сайте префикс может быть абсолютно каким угодно, например таблица wp_posts у вас может называться misha_posts или hjkpoiposts , учтите это.
Вкратце рассмотрим каждый из запросов по отдельности.
WordPress хранит значения абсолютного URL сайта в базе данных в таблице wp_options . Если их не поменять, то при переходе по ссылкам внутри сайта вас будет постоянно перенаправлять на старый домен.
Тут всё понятно — все ссылки и изображения в содержимом постов WordPress имеют абсолютные URL, а значит — меняем.
Не всегда нужен, но если вы лишний раз запустите этот запрос, ничего плохого не случится.
Используются для RSS как глобальный идентификатор (больше кстати не используются нигде).
- Если вы переносите сайт с локального сервера — меняем все значения guid:
Вполне возможно, что в комментариях оставлялись внутренние ссылки на какие-либо посты или страницы сайта — значит для комментов тоже будет свой SQL-запрос.
Впервые познакомился с WordPress в 2009 году, и после двух лет мучений с Joomla и самописными движками это был просто бальзам на душу. С 2014 года меня можно встретить на WordCamp — официальной конфе по WP в Москве, иногда там выступаю. Также в настоящее время веду курсы по WordPress в Epic Skills в Питере.
- Взаимодействие с базой данных в WordPress. Класс $wpdb. Описание методов класса $wpdb в WordPress для работы с базой данных MySQL с большим количеством примеров.
- get_num_queries() — возвращает количество запросов к базе данных Функция возвращает общее число уже выполненных запросов к базе данных MySQL на текущий момент.
- Замена логина администратора уже после установки блога Как поменять стандартное имя пользователя admin, тем самым повысив защиту своего блога.
- Меняем префикс базы данных на уже установленном блоге Защищаем свой блог от SQL-инъекций путём замены префикса названий таблиц в базе данных (не используя плагины).
- Как узнать количество строк в таблице в базе данных MySQL Простой, а главное работающий код, позволяющий вывести число строк (записей) в таблице в базе данных MySQL. 3 способа.
Коллекция полезных SQL запросов для WordPress (20+)
WP БлогАдмин панель WordPress, является по сути лишь панелью управления базой данных,(БД) Системы управления содержимым (англ. Content Management System). Практически вся информация сайта хранится в БД и порой чтобы изменить ту или иную информацию нужно потратить немало времени.
Поделиться
Поделиться
Твитнуть
Pin
Например, чтобы закрыть комментарии у всех записей придется провозится немало времени, а если таких записей около 5000, то сделать это через админку вообще мало реально и отважатся на такое только тру-задроты, которые не знают, что подобные вещи можно сделать используя SQL запросы, примеры которых вы увидите ниже.
Внимание перед любым изменением вашей базы данных всегда делайте резервную копию, иначе вы рискуете повредить или потерять ваши данные.
Чтобы воспользоваться sql командой, вам необходимо:
- 1. Войти в PhpMyAdmin, выбрать вашу базу данных WordPress.
- 2. Нажмите кнопку «SQL». Вставьте нужный код в окно SQL команды.
- 3. Выполните её.
Управление логином/паролем
Смена пароля
Иногда жизненно необходимо восстановить пароль или просто поменять его, а доступа к админ части сайта нет. Для смены пароля можно использовать такой SQL запрос:
UPDATE wp_users SET user_pass = MD5('newpass') WHERE user_login = 'admin'newpass — новый пароль, admin — логин пользователя у которого мы изменяем пароль.
Если вдруг вы забыли логин, но точно помните, что вы были первым юзером на блоге, а значит ваш ID равен 1, то можно идентифицировать юзера для смены пароля по ID (WHERE ID=1):
UPDATE wp_users SET user_pass = MD5('newpass') WHERE ID=1;Смена логина
По умолчанию WordPress создает 1 логин для пользователя и в дальнейшем его невозможно изменить. Это не совсем так. Логин можно поменять, используя такой SQL запрос:
UPDATE wp_users SET user_login='shef' WHERE user_login='admin'Здесь мы меняем логин admin на shef.
Управление комментированием
stylelib.org